About Flagright: Flagright is an AI operating system for financial crime compliance used globally by Fortune 500 companies, large banks, fintechs, and fast-growing startups. Flagright enables real-time risk detection, automated investigations, and intelligent decisioning, helping compliance teams operate at their full potential in the fight against financial crime. We operate as a lean, high-performance team with high individual ownership and direct access to leadership.
This is a founding leadership role. You'll take ownership of our global business development function, managing a geo-distributed team with a mandate to scale it in the near term. This role requires regular in-office presence to build team knowledge, strengthen collaboration, and support the ongoing development of the BDR team. Being together in person will be key to coaching, knowledge-sharing, onboarding, and creating a strong sales excellence culture.
This is a pure team manager role where you will be responsible for performance management, coaching, talent development, hiring/firing, dispute resolution, process enforcement and success metrics.

Key Responsibilities:
- Lead, coach, and develop a distributed team of 4 BDRs across multiple regions, with day-to-day accountability for activity, conversion, and pipeline targets
- Scale the team: own hiring end-to-end, from profile definition and sourcing through interviewing, onboarding, and ramp
- Support the outbound playbook — ICP and account segmentation, multi-channel sequences, messaging by persona and region, and qualification standards
- Design territory and vertical coverage so a global team operates as one coordinated engine, not silos
- Run forecasting and reporting on pipeline generation; present performance and insights directly to founders
- Partner closely with Sales and Marketing to align on handoffs, SLAs, campaign follow-up, and feedback loops from the front line to product and positioning
- Set the bar on culture: instill the habits, standards, and energy of a high-performing outbound team from day one
Who we are looking for:
- 5+ years in business development / sales development in B2B SaaS, including 2+ years managing BDR/SDR teams
- Background at a Start/Scale-up (sub 200 employees)
- Experience managing remote or geo-distributed teams across time zones — you know how to keep distributed people aligned, motivated, and accountable
- A track record of hiring and ramping BDRs quickly; you’ve grown a team before, ideally in an early-stage or scale-up environment
- Strong command of modern outbound: multi-channel prospecting, sales engagement platforms, CRM (e.g., HubSpot), and data-driven pipeline management
- Builder's mindset — comfortable with ambiguity, first-principles thinking, and shipping process before it's perfect
- Willing and able to sell yourself: you lead from the front and stay close to the conversations
- Excellent written and spoken English; additional languages a plus given the global remit
